Engine will be tall - read up on the Navigator 5.4 Ford swaps on www.coral.com - they're shimming their crossmembers lower to fit under the Mach 1 hoods.

The IS-F Toyota will carry a 5.0 version of the i-Force - not sure if it is a destroked 5.7 or a stroked 4.7 UR series - both I believe at this time have Alum. cyl. blocks but no mention that I've found in the press of anything 4.7.
